对象存储功能有哪些,对象存储功能的全面解析与深度应用
- 综合资讯
- 2025-03-15 23:03:18
- 3

对象存储是一种数据存储技术,它将数据以对象的形式进行存储和管理,对象存储具有以下功能:,1. **高可用性**:通过冗余复制和分布式架构,确保数据的可靠性和可用性。,2...
对象存储是一种数据存储技术,它将数据以对象的形式进行存储和管理,对象存储具有以下功能:,1. **高可用性**:通过冗余复制和分布式架构,确保数据的可靠性和可用性。,2. **弹性扩展**:能够根据需求动态地增加或减少存储容量,适应业务增长。,3. **按需付费**:根据实际使用量支付费用,降低成本。,4. **安全性**:提供加密、访问控制等安全措施,保护数据不被未经授权访问。,5. **异地容灾备份**:实现跨地域的数据备份和恢复,提高数据的安全性。,6. **丰富的API接口**:支持多种编程语言的SDK和RESTful API,方便集成到各种应用程序中。,7. **多租户管理**:允许多个客户共享同一套基础设施,实现资源隔离和安全。,8. **实时监控与报警**:对存储系统进行实时监测,及时发现并处理异常情况。,9. **灵活的数据生命周期管理**:根据策略自动删除过期的或不必要的数据,优化存储空间利用。,10. **强大的搜索能力**:支持全文检索和复杂查询,快速定位所需数据。,11. **合规性支持**:满足不同行业的数据存储法规要求,如GDPR、HIPAA等。,12. **可扩展性**:随着技术的发展和应用需求的增加,可以不断添加新的功能和特性。,13. **高性能读写**:采用先进的硬件技术和算法优化,提供高速的数据读写性能。,14. **兼容性强**:支持多种文件格式和数据类型,与其他云服务无缝对接。,15. **持续创新**:定期更新产品版本,引入新技术和新功能,保持竞争力。,16. **全球覆盖**:在全球多个地区部署数据中心,为用户提供低延迟和高速度的网络连接。,17. **合作伙伴生态系统**:与众多企业建立合作关系,共同推动云计算产业的发展。,18. **社区参与**:鼓励开发者参与开源项目和技术交流,共同推动技术的进步和创新。,19. **教育支持**:提供培训课程和学习资料,帮助用户更好地了解和使用对象存储服务。,20. **客户成功团队**:专业的团队为客户提供咨询、实施和维护等服务,确保项目顺利进行。,21. **定制化解决方案**:根据客户的特定需求和场景,量身打造个性化的存储方案。,22. **长期稳定性**:经过长时间的市场验证和实践检验,积累了丰富的经验和案例。,23. **透明定价**:公开透明的价格体系,让客户清楚知道每项服务的成本。,24. **全球合作伙伴网络**:拥有广泛的合作伙伴网络,为客户提供本地化的服务和支持。,25. **持续改进**:不断收集反馈意见并进行迭代优化,以满足客户日益增长的存储需求。,26. **安全认证**:获得多项国际权威机构的安全认证,如ISO27001、SOC2等,证明其符合高标准的安全规范。,27. **隐私保护**:严格遵守相关法律法规,保护用户的个人信息和数据隐私权。,28. **环境责任**:关注环境保护问题,采取节能减排等措施,履行企业的社会责任。,29. **可持续发展**:致力于构建可持续发展的生态系统,促进绿色经济的繁荣与发展。,30. **社会贡献**:积极参与公益事业和社会活动,回馈社会,提升企业形象和品牌价值。
对象存储(Object Storage)是一种现代数据存储解决方案,它通过将数据以对象的形式进行存储和管理,提供了高度可扩展性和灵活性,这种存储方式广泛应用于云计算、大数据分析、物联网等多个领域,为企业和组织提供了强大的数据处理和存储能力。
图片来源于网络,如有侵权联系删除
对象存储的基本概念
对象存储的核心思想是将数据视为一组独立的对象,每个对象由唯一的标识符(Key)、数据块以及元数据进行描述和关联,这些对象通常保存在分布式的存储系统中,可以通过RESTful API进行访问和控制。
1 数据结构
在对象存储中,数据被分为多个部分:
- Key:对象的唯一标识符,用于定位和区分不同的对象。
- Value:实际的数据内容,可以是任意格式的二进制数据。
- Metadata:关于对象的信息,如创建时间、大小、类型等。
- Bucket:容器化的集合,用于组织和分类对象。
2 存储架构
对象存储系统通常采用分布式存储架构,将数据分散存储在不同的物理服务器上,以提高系统的可靠性和性能,常见的存储架构包括:
- HDFS(Hadoop Distributed File System):一种广泛使用的分布式文件系统,适用于大规模数据的存储和处理。
- S3(Simple Storage Service):Amazon Web Services提供的云对象存储服务,具有高度的可用性和可靠性。
- COS(Cloud Object Storage):腾讯云提供的对象存储服务,支持多种协议和API,便于集成到各种应用程序中。
对象存储的关键特性
对象存储以其独特的特性和优势在众多存储方案中脱颖而出,以下是几个关键特性的详细说明:
1 高度可扩展性
对象存储系统能够轻松地处理海量数据和不断增长的需求,无需担心单个节点的限制,通过增加更多的存储节点,可以线性扩展存储容量和吞吐量,满足不同规模的应用场景需求。
2 分布式部署
分布式存储架构使得对象存储能够实现跨地域的高可用性,即使某个节点出现故障或损坏,也不会影响整个系统的运行和数据完整性,多数据中心之间的复制机制进一步增强了数据的可靠性和安全性。
3 弹性伸缩
对象存储可以根据实际业务需求动态调整资源分配,实现弹性伸缩,当负载高峰期到来时,可以迅速增加计算资源和存储空间;而在低谷期则释放多余的资源,降低成本开支。
4 异构兼容性
对象存储支持多种协议和API接口,如HTTP/HTTPS、FTP等,方便用户在不同操作系统和应用平台上进行开发和部署,它还兼容多种编程语言和环境,提高了代码的可移植性和复用性。
5 安全性保障
为了保护用户数据的安全,对象存储通常会采取一系列安全措施,例如数据加密、访问控制、身份验证等,还可以通过定期备份和容灾恢复策略来防范意外事故的发生。
图片来源于网络,如有侵权联系删除
对象存储的实际应用案例
随着技术的进步和发展,越来越多的行业和企业开始采用对象存储作为其核心数据管理解决方案,以下是一些典型的应用案例:
1 云计算平台
许多大型互联网公司都建立了自己的云计算服务平台,其中就包括了对象存储服务,阿里巴巴的天猫超市利用阿里云的对象存储技术实现了商品图片的高速传输和高并发访问;而百度文库则借助百度的对象存储系统为用户提供海量的文档下载服务。
2 大数据分析
在大数据处理和分析领域,对象存储扮演着至关重要的角色,通过对大量原始数据进行收集、整理和分析,企业可以获得有价值的市场洞察力和决策依据,京东集团旗下的 JD Cloud 就提供了丰富的数据分析工具和服务,帮助企业更好地理解消费者行为和市场趋势。
3 物联网(IoT)
物联网设备的普及催生了大量的传感器数据和设备交互信息,这些实时生成的数据需要高效的处理和分析能力,以便及时响应异常情况并进行预测维护,在这方面,华为云的对象存储解决方案可以帮助客户快速构建智能化的物联生态系统。
4 内容分发网络(CDN)
CDN 是一种用于加速网页加载速度的技术手段,它通过在全球范围内部署缓存节点来减少用户与服务器的直接通信次数,从而提高访问效率和用户体验,在这个过程中,对象存储起到了关键作用——它负责存储静态资源的副本并将其分发到各个边缘节点。
对象存储的未来发展趋势
尽管目前市场上已经涌现出不少优秀的对象存储产品和技术,但未来的发展仍充满变数和创新机遇,我们可以预见以下几个方面的趋势:
1 深度学习与机器学习的融合
随着深度学习和机器学习技术的不断发展,它们将在对象存储领域发挥越来越重要的作用,可以利用深度神经网络对海量数据进行自动分类和标签化处理;或者运用强化学习方法优化存储系统的调度策略和提高资源利用率。
2 区块链技术的引入
区块链作为一种去
本文链接:https://www.zhitaoyun.cn/1808745.html
发表评论